## Changelog — Calendura v3.2

Renamed DATE_FMT to LOCALE_DATE_FORMAT. Old name still read, warns at startup, removed in v4. Localization now pulls per-region patterns from the Tindell locale service instead of hardcoded strings. Migration: update your env file accordingly. The locale service also requires an auth credential, set on the next line.

vault entry, fadup-tagag: RELAY_SECRET8=2fd92179

Action item AI-7 (owner: Marisol, due next release cut): the Lumenfall telemetry pipeline must enable zstd compression on all payloads before the 4.9 freeze, since uncompressed batches caused the ingestion backlog during the incident. Please hold the release train until the compression flag is verified in staging and the rollback plan is signed off. The verification procedure is documented on the internal page below.

operations page: https://jenkins.torvadyn.local/build/deploy/display/pages/611247f0a622ae80

Night shift: the pool car keys have moved to the new cabinet beside the loading bay door at Merrow Depot. Sign the logbook each time you take or return a key, and note the mileage on the sheet inside. The cabinet locks automatically. To open it, enter the code shown below.

staff pass of yagaf-tagag = bdg-YWCJLC-04056583

Hey Priva,

Quick heads-up before Friday's DR drill for the Inkmill markdown pipeline: we'll restore the renderer config from the cold backup, so you'll need the escrow credentials handy. Grab a coffee first — the restore takes a while. For the sealed vault copy, the recovery passphrase is below.

recovery phrase for kahop-kahap: istys-novdor-joreth-silir-eliys

Night-shift staff: Floor 4 of the Tellhaven Building opens this week. After 21:00, access is via the rear stairwell only; the lifts are locked out overnight during the settling period. Complete a walk-through of the new floor once per shift and log it. The stairwell keypad accepts the code below.

badge for yahop-fawep: bdg-XBKXI-68071